Kaitohutohu | Advisor
2 weeks ago
* Training & Development Opportunities | Mentoring * Varied, Impactful & Influential Mahi | Effect Change in your Community * Te Wairoa & Turanga-nui-a-Kiwa | Wairoa and Gisborne, dual office position.Te Puni Kokiri is the government's principal policy advisor on Maori wellbeing and development.
We achieve strategic influence with a focus on providing high quality policy advice and holding other agencies to account for delivering public services to, for, and with Maori.
This includes our mandate to promote Maori achievement in education, training, health and economic resource development along with performing our monitoring and mentoring roles.
Our vibrant, positive Ikaroa-Rawhiti Rohe is looking for its next Kaitohutohu | Advisor.
With mahi split between two offices (Te Wairoa and Turanga-a-Kiwa) this opportunity affords someone local to Wairoa the chance to avoid most of the commute.We offer a training and development pathway for the right candidate.Te whai wahitanga | The opportunityIn the community, korero, hui and wananga with local iwi and hapu, and being empowered to lead their own mahi the Kaitohutohu: * Works with stakeholders across iwi, public and private sectors.
* Contributes to regional work programmes including providing policy advice on a wide range of kaupapa significant to Maori and Government.
* Assists in the development and management of investment proposals including those that help strengthen Maori businesses.
* Provides a range of research and analysis support to the Rohe.
Adaptable and resilient Kaitohutohu take a manaakitanga approach to their mahi.The likely appointment range is $76,022 to $84,468 based on skills and experience.
The full grade for this role is $76,022 to $101,362 per annum with a mid-point of $84,468Mou | About youWe are looking for candidates who have: * A love of korero and wananga.
Including sharing ideas with colleagues, agencies and businesses.
* Critical reasoning, numerical, communication, technology (Databases and spreadsheets) and initiative skills.
* Have a basic understanding of businesses with the drive to grow their knowledge.
* An understanding of tikanga and are comfortable working in a kaupapa Maori environment - a degree of fluency in te reo Maori is beneficial to the mahi.
* A clean, full motor vehicle driver's licence.We are open to receiving applications for candidates who have some knowledge of business and who want to make things better for their community.
